equation that is perpendicular to 5x +3y=-21 and passes through (-5,1)

Answers

The equation of line perpendicular to the line 5x + 3y = -21 will be;

⇒ y = 3x/5 + 4

What is Equation of line?

The equation of line with slope m and passes through the point

(x₁, y₁) is;

⇒ y - y₁ = m (x - x₁).

Given that;

The equation of perpendicular line is,

⇒ 5x + 3y = -21

And, The point on the line will be (-5 , 1)

Now,

The product of the slopes of the perpendicular line will be -1.

Slope of the perpendicular line 5x + 3y = -21 is;

5x + 3y = -21

y = - 5x/3 - 21/3

y = -5x/3 - 7

dy/dx = m₁ = -5/3

So, The slope of line which is perpendicular to the line is;

m₁ m₂ = -1

m₂ = -1/m₁

m₂ = 3/5

So, The equation of line perpendicular to the line 5x + 3y = -21 and passes through the point (-5, 1) is;

⇒ y - y₁ = m (x - x₁).

⇒ y - 1 = 3/5 (x - (-5)).

⇒ y - 1 = 3/5 (x + 5)

⇒ 5 (y - 1) = 3 (x + 5)

⇒ 5y - 5 = 3x + 15

⇒ 5y = 3x + 15 + 5

⇒ 5y = 3x + 20

⇒ y = 3x/5 + 4

Thus, The equation of line perpendicular to the line 5x + 3y = -21 will be;

⇒ y = 3x/5 + 4

What multiplication equattion can be used to explain the solution to 15 / 1/3

Answers

Step-by-step explanation:

15 / (1/3)  is equal to  15 x 3/1  = 15 x 3 = 45

To explain the solution to 15 divided by 1/3, we can use a multiplication equation. The division of 15 by 1/3 is equivalent to multiplying 15 by the reciprocal of 1/3.

Reciprocal of 1/3 = 3/1

So, the multiplication equation that explains the solution is:

15 * (3/1) = 45

Therefore, 15 divided by 1/3 is equal to 45.

The factors of -24 are listed in the table. Which factors of -24 are used to factor x-5x - 24 ?​

The factors of -24 are listed in the table. Which factors of -24 are used to factor x-5x - 24 ?

Answers

-8,3

-8*3 = -24
-8+3=-5

The factors of -24 which should be used to factorize the given quadratic equation are -8 and 3.

It is required to factorize the quadratic equation \(x^2-5x - 24\) using the factors of -24.

The required combination of factors should be -8 and 3 because,

\(-8+3=-5\\-8\times3=-24\)

Now, factorize the quadratic equation as,

\(x^2-5x - 24=x^2-8x+3x-24\\=x(x-8)+3(x-8)\\=(x-8)(x+3)\)

Therefore, the factors of -24 which should be used to factorize the given quadratic equation are -8 and 3.
